Forklift Operator/Warehouse Support

City : Brockville

Category : Temporary/Contract

Industry : Recruitment/Staffing

Employer : The Adecco Group

Adecco is currently recruiting a Forklift Operator/Warehouse Support for a temporary full-time role. In this position, you will be responsible for operating forklifts, receiving goods, loading and unloading depalletizing stations, handling inventory, cycle counting, and assisting other staff and packaging operators as required.

  • Location: Brockville, ON

  • Type of Contract: Temporary | Full-Time

  • Schedule: Monday to Friday

Why join us:

  • Opportunity to work in a dynamic warehouse environment

  • Hands-on role with varied daily responsibilities

  • Gain experience with warehouse systems and equipment

  • Competitive pay and potential for skill development

Key Responsibilities:

  • Operate forklifts and other warehouse equipment safely

  • Receive, load, unload, and depalletize goods

  • Remove and dispose of dunnage and maintain a clean workspace

  • Assist with packaging operations as required

  • Perform inventory and cycle counting accurately

  • Follow directions and safety procedures closely

  • Contribute to process improvements and resolve issues efficiently

Profile Sought:

  • High school education with proficiency in English

  • 1–5 years of experience in a warehouse or related environment

  • Computer literate; experience with Warehouse Management Systems and SAP is an asset

  • Ability to stand, walk, and lift up to 50 lbs.

  • Strong attention to detail and effective memory skills

  • Positive attitude and strong team player

  • Willingness to learn and follow directions

  • Must be eligible to work and reside within Canada

  • Valid forklift license and ability to pass a drug test
